    LT Organic Farm Restaurant presents a rural, farm-driven take on refined dining. The restaurant literally operates on organic farmland, collapsing the gap between soil and plate and giving its dishes an immediacy that reads as both rustic and sophisticated. The narrative leans cozy and scenic—a working Iowa farm that earns national attention for its execution—while feeling like a hidden gem in Waukee. The comparison to well-known farm-to-table institutions signals an elevated, editorial approach to ingredients and technique, so the room reads as thoughtfully composed rather than overtly flashy.

    Ordering Tips

    Focus orders on what the farm is growing and the kitchen is highlighting: seek out the signature Sampler Plate to taste a range of the restaurant’s on-site produce and preparations, and save room for the Strawberry Cheesecake—a named signature dessert. The menu’s reliance on immediate, on-farm sourcing means offerings are seasonal and editorially chosen, so ask staff about what’s freshest that day and opt for composed plates that showcase vegetables, herbs, and fruits from the property. Prioritize signature items and seasonal specials for the most representative meal.

    Venue details

    Ambiance

    Soft, intimate lighting with natural elements; guests dine in a converted barn with views of the farm gardens; outdoor seating available under gazebos among the gardens and free-range chickens.

    FAQ

    Frequently Asked Questions

    What should a first-timer know about LT Organic Farm Restaurant?

    LT Organic earned a national spotlight when it was named one of the 23 Best Restaurant Dishes Across the U.S. so the kitchen is operating at a level that justifies a deliberate visit. The restaurant sits at 32513 Ute Avenue in Waukee, which means you're coming to a working farm property, not a downtown dining room. Set your expectations accordingly: this is about ingredient-forward cooking in a rural setting, not urban scene energy. Booking is reportedly easy, so there's little friction to showing up.

    What are alternatives to LT Organic Farm Restaurant in Waukee?

    Waukee is a suburb rather than a dining destination, so the most practical alternatives are in Des Moines proper, roughly 20 minutes away. Des Moines has a growing independent restaurant scene with farm-sourcing credentials, though none carry the same nationally documented dish recognition that LT Organic holds. If you want farm-driven cooking with more urban infrastructure around it, Des Moines is the comparison; but for the farm property experience itself, there's no direct local substitute.
